Zero Trust: From Buzzword to Blueprint

The concept of zero trust security has transitioned from a theoretical framework to a strategic imperative for many organizations. At its core, zero trust operates on the principle that threats exist both outside and inside network perimeters, and thus, no user or device should be trusted by default. Implementing zero trust requires a comprehensive overhaul of traditional security models, emphasizing strict access controls, continuous verification, and least privilege access.

Encryption, Firewalls, and VPNs: The Security Triad

Encryption remains a fundamental tool in protecting data integrity and confidentiality. By converting information into an unreadable format for unauthorized users, encryption acts as a critical last line of defense in the event of a data breach. Similarly, firewalls and Virtual Private Networks (VPNs) offer essential protection against external threats, controlling inbound and outbound traffic to network resources and securing data transmission over public networks, respectively.

Emerging Technologies: SIEM and Endpoint Security

Security Information and Event Management (SIEM) and endpoint security technologies have gained prominence as essential components of a modern cybersecurity strategy. SIEM systems provide real-time analysis and reporting of security alerts generated by applications and network hardware, offering invaluable insights for threat detection and response. Meanwhile, endpoint security solutions have evolved to protect the myriad of devices accessing corporate networks, from laptops to smartphones, each a potential entry point for attackers.
